St. Augustine Ampitheatre
In 2002, St. Johns County made the decision to invest in refurbishing the St. Augustine Amphitheatre. After 5 years of construction and a sizeable investment, the Amphitheatre is a state of the art performing arts venue with the capacity to hold up to 4,100 concert goers. A brand new conference room, 4 concession stands, a merchandise area, a large plaza, and an elaborate arboretum of walking trails make up the new facility.
Featured performers like Alison Krauss, Incubus, Peter Frampton, and Duran Duran are some of the many renowned artists’ that perform at the amphitheatre. Community events and free movie nights also take place at the ampitheatre for locals and visitiors to enjoy.
